logo

深度解密边缘计算:从理论到实践的全面思考

作者:c4t2025.09.19 17:08浏览量:0

简介:本文深度解密边缘计算的技术本质、应用场景与实施挑战,结合架构设计、代码示例与行业实践,为开发者与企业提供可落地的边缘计算解决方案与优化策略。

一、边缘计算的技术本质:从“中心”到“边缘”的范式革命

边缘计算并非简单的“数据就近处理”,而是对传统云计算架构的颠覆性重构。其核心在于将计算、存储网络能力从中心数据中心延伸至网络边缘节点(如基站、工业设备、智能终端),形成“中心-边缘-终端”的三级协同架构。这种架构变革源于两大技术驱动力:

  1. 物理约束的突破:5G网络的低时延(<1ms)与高带宽(10Gbps+)特性,使得边缘节点具备实时处理能力。例如,自动驾驶场景中,车辆需在100ms内完成环境感知与决策,若依赖云端处理,时延将导致不可逆的事故风险。
  2. 数据隐私与合规需求:GDPR等法规要求敏感数据(如医疗影像、金融交易)必须在本地处理。边缘计算通过“数据不出域”原则,满足合规要求的同时降低数据泄露风险。

技术架构解析
边缘计算的典型架构包含三层:

  • 终端层:传感器、摄像头、IoT设备等数据源,负责原始数据采集。
  • 边缘层:边缘服务器、网关设备,部署轻量级AI模型与实时处理逻辑。
  • 云端层:中心数据中心,负责模型训练、全局调度与历史数据分析。

以工业质检场景为例,终端摄像头采集产品图像后,边缘节点运行YOLOv5目标检测模型,实时识别缺陷并触发报警;云端则定期收集边缘数据,优化模型参数后下发至边缘节点,形成“训练-部署-反馈”的闭环。

二、边缘计算的核心挑战与解决方案

挑战1:资源受限下的性能优化

边缘节点通常为嵌入式设备(如ARM架构),计算资源(CPU/GPU/内存)远低于云端服务器。例如,NVIDIA Jetson AGX Xavier仅提供512核Volta GPU与32GB内存,需在有限资源下运行复杂AI模型。

解决方案

  • 模型轻量化:采用知识蒸馏、量化剪枝等技术压缩模型。例如,将ResNet-50(25.5MB)压缩为Tiny-ResNet(1.2MB),推理速度提升3倍。
  • 异构计算加速:利用FPGA、ASIC等专用硬件加速特定任务。如英特尔Myriad X VPU可实现4K视频的实时人脸识别,功耗仅5W。

代码示例(TensorFlow Lite模型量化)

  1. import tensorflow as tf
  2. # 原始浮点模型
  3. converter = tf.lite.TFLiteConverter.from_saved_model('resnet50')
  4. tflite_float_model = converter.convert()
  5. # 量化为8位整型
  6. converter.optimizations = [tf.lite.Optimize.DEFAULT]
  7. tflite_quant_model = converter.convert()
  8. # 模型大小对比
  9. print(f"浮点模型大小: {len(tflite_float_model)/1024:.2f}KB")
  10. print(f"量化模型大小: {len(tflite_quant_model)/1024:.2f}KB")

输出结果通常显示量化后模型大小减少80%-90%,且精度损失可控(<2%)。

挑战2:边缘-云协同的稳定性保障

网络波动(如5G信号抖动)可能导致边缘节点与云端断连,需设计容错机制。例如,智慧城市中的交通信号灯控制,若边缘节点断连后无法独立运行,将引发交通混乱。

解决方案

  • 离线模式设计:边缘节点预置基础规则引擎,断连时切换至本地决策。如信号灯控制可预设“高峰时段黄灯延长2秒”规则。
  • 数据同步策略:采用增量同步与冲突解决算法。例如,边缘节点修改数据后生成哈希指纹,云端仅同步指纹变更部分,减少传输量。

架构示例(边缘-云同步协议)

  1. 边缘节点 云端:
  2. {
  3. "timestamp": 1633046400,
  4. "data_hash": "a1b2c3...",
  5. "delta": {"sensor_id": 101, "value": 25.5}
  6. }
  7. 云端 边缘节点:
  8. {
  9. "ack": true,
  10. "new_model": "resnet50_v2.tflite"
  11. }

挑战3:安全与隐私的双重防护

边缘节点分散部署的特性增加了攻击面。例如,黑客可能篡改边缘节点的AI模型,导致错误决策。

解决方案

  • 硬件级安全:采用TPM(可信平台模块)存储密钥,确保模型加载前验证签名。
  • 动态隔离:通过容器化技术(如Docker)隔离不同任务,防止恶意代码扩散。

安全启动流程示例

  1. 边缘节点启动时,TPM验证Bootloader签名。
  2. Bootloader加载内核后,验证容器镜像的SHA-256哈希。
  3. 容器内运行AI模型前,验证模型文件的数字签名。

三、边缘计算的落地实践:行业场景与效益分析

场景1:智能制造中的预测性维护

某汽车工厂部署边缘计算后,通过振动传感器实时监测设备状态,边缘节点运行LSTM时序预测模型,提前72小时预测轴承故障。实施后,设备停机时间减少60%,年维护成本降低400万元。

场景2:智慧医疗中的远程手术

5G+边缘计算支持4K超低时延视频传输,医生可通过机械臂远程操作手术。实测显示,边缘节点处理视频编码时延仅8ms,满足手术操作精度要求。

场景3:智能交通中的车路协同

路口部署边缘计算单元,实时处理摄像头与雷达数据,生成交通信号优化方案。试点城市数据显示,高峰时段通行效率提升25%,碳排放减少18%。

四、未来展望:边缘计算的演进方向

  1. AI原生边缘:边缘节点将内置AI加速芯片(如高通AI Engine),支持端到端AI推理与训练。
  2. 数字孪生融合:边缘计算与数字孪生结合,实现物理世界的实时镜像与仿真优化。
  3. 绿色边缘:通过液冷技术、动态功耗管理,降低边缘数据中心PUE值至1.2以下。

结语:边缘计算正从“技术概念”走向“产业实践”,其价值不仅在于性能提升,更在于重构了数据与算力的分布逻辑。对于开发者而言,掌握边缘计算技术意味着抓住下一代计算架构的入口;对于企业而言,部署边缘计算是提升竞争力、满足合规要求的关键路径。未来,边缘计算将与云计算、5G、AI深度融合,推动各行业向智能化、实时化、安全化方向演进。

相关文章推荐

发表评论